JUDGMENT :

BIREN VAISHNAV, J.

1. Rule. Respective learned advocates waive service of notice of Rule for and on behalf of the respective respondents.

2. Heard Mr. Mehul Shah, learned Senior Counsel assisted by Mr. Manan Shah, learned advocate for the petitioners, Mr. Shakeel A. Qureshi, learned advocate for respondent Nos. 1 to 3 while Mr. Paras K. Sukhwani, learned advocate for respondent No. 4.

3. In this petition, under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, the petitioners have sought a writ, order or direction declaring that the entire arbitration proceedings initiated and concluded by respondent No. 4 and the consequent award dated 30.05.2016 are illegal, without jurisdiction and competence, null and void abinitio, without having any force of law and contrary to the settled principle of law. A further prayer is made to set aside the entire proceedings.

4. The facts in brief are that the subject lands are agricultural lands bearing survey No. 1106 and 1109, block Nos. 1406 admeasuring 23426 situated at village Variav, Taluka Choryasi, District Surat.
